This tidbit of information came from my Google Plus friend Mary Zeman.  She sent me this article that explains how bacteria left behind by one hyena can be picked up by other hyenas.   And from this article:  “Other hyenas that sample these leavings can sniff a wealth of information, including the animal’s sex, social status, willingness to mate and more. ”

The question is does this form of primitive (or advanced) social media among hyenas also carry over into other animal species (including Basset Hounds like Mary owns).  And you thought your dog just liked to smell other dogs butts.
